Output 3afc7f188da73d98fb6440887e8014118b7d85dc88e31fc5822b3a58acf67ed1:0

value
6495729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58fef32a76eb6a8101f21e625917852ba0974c16 OP_EQUAL
address
39oaoemzFp3AKtfqwyrwci5NE8QDAjR3eM
transaction
3afc7f188da73d98fb6440887e8014118b7d85dc88e31fc5822b3a58acf67ed1
spent
true